ZIP code 13144 covers 99.4 square miles in Richland, Oswego County, New York (a standard USPS delivery area), with a modest 1,531 residents on file, a density of 15 people per square mile, in the New York time zone.

ZIP 13144 reports a modest median household income of $64,073 (31% below the average New York ZIP), while per-capita income is $30,172. The poverty rate is 20.1%, so the area-level income figures should not be treated as typical household experience. Home values sit below the statewide ZIP benchmark: the median is $106,700 (72% below the average New York ZIP), and median rent is $773; owner occupancy is 89.2%.

Formal educational attainment runs low here: just 9.1%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 41.6, and the average commute is -.
